Output 0780158298f6d4150ad63f9a9448c7c1056843f5f8e07c2c08a6ee188230ec12:2

value
24570511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afbaba5c050f74e7e574ef1135afabab963a8a28 OP_EQUAL
address
MPvLB61CWM4AUtYvboed6KH6jGYuVkaJLP
transaction
0780158298f6d4150ad63f9a9448c7c1056843f5f8e07c2c08a6ee188230ec12
spent
true